Pazuzu 03-19-2018 09:54 AM

Prestite tape, although that Amazon link is super expensive.

I went to the local A/C supply house and asked for that, and got a lot of weird looks. They called it "cork tape". Maybe also try "tar tape". I think it was $12-15 for a roll about the same size as what is shown in the amazon link, which is enough tape for your car, your friend's car, the local PCA club's cars, and half of the state you live in.
